Matthew Johnson

Matthew is a stonemason at Rookwood General Cemetery. He has have been practising stonemasonry for 17 years, 12 of which has been at Rookwood General Cemetery undertaking monument conservation. Matthew has completed a Masters of Heritage Conservation from the Sydney University focusing on material conservation theory and techniques

Some notable works include Sydney Harbour Bridge, Hyde Park Barracks, St Matthews Anglican Church and Cemtery.

About the work

During my stint as a monumental stonemason, I have spent a significant amount of time working around churches and never inside them! This carving competition gave me the opportunity to finally carve an element from inside a church and I have chosen the central walkway called the Nave.

Given the small nature of the stone provided I decided to design a miniature Nave with three simple columns and semi-circular archways. This project has been quite challenging due to the restricted space between columns and central archway, it also challenged my ability to scale down a large object, yet still be visually pleasing.
